LOS ANGELES (AP) - Liam Neeson remained the top gun at the weekend box office as his action sequel “Taken 2” took in $21.9 million.
“Taken 2” edged out Ben Affleck’s “Argo,” which debuted a solid No. 2 with $19.5 million.
The top 20 movies at U.S. and Canadian theaters Friday through Sunday, followed by distribution studio, gross, number of theater locations, average receipts per location, total gross and number of weeks in release, as compiled Monday by Hollywood.com are:
1. “Taken 2,” Fox, $21,873,127, 3,706 locations, $5,902 average, $86,131,979, two weeks.
2. “Argo,” Warner Bros., $19,458,109, 3,232 locations, $6,020 average, $19,458,109, one week.
3. “Sinister,” Summit, $18,007,634, 2,527 locations, $7,126 average, $18,007,634, one week.
4. “Hotel Transylvania,” Sony, $17,241,317, 3,375 locations, $5,109 average, $102,133,934, three weeks.
5. “Here Comes the Boom,” Sony, $11,816,596, 3,014 locations, $3,921 average, $11,816,596, one week.
6. “Pitch Perfect,” Universal, $9,266,940, 2,787 locations, $3,325 average, $36,015,403, three weeks.
7. “Frankenweenie,” Disney, $7,054,334, 3,005 locations, $2,348 average, $22,075,002, two weeks.
8. “Looper,” Sony, $6,201,665, 2,605 locations, $2,381 average, $51,344,090, three weeks.
9. “Seven Psychopaths,” CBS Films, $4,174,915, 1,480 locations, $2,821 average, $4,174,915, one week.
10. “The Perks of Being a Wallflower,” Summit, $2,150,064, 726 locations, $2,962 average, $6,135,509, four weeks.
11. “Atlas Shrugged: Part II,” Atlas Distribution, $1,746,025, 1,012 locations, $1,725 average, $1,746,025, one week.
12. “End of Watch,” Open Road Films, $1,702,048, 1,551 locations, $1,097 average, $36,374,223, four weeks.
